| Kingdom | Organic compounds |
|---|---|
| Superclass | Organohalogen compounds |
| Class | Halohydrins |
| Subclass | Fluorohydrins |
| Intermediate Tree Nodes | Not available |
| Direct Parent | Fluorohydrins |
| Alternative Parents | Primary alcohols Organofluorides Hydrocarbon derivatives Alkyl fluorides |
| Molecular Framework | Aliphatic acyclic compounds |
| Substituents | Fluorohydrin - Organic oxygen compound - Hydrocarbon derivative - Primary alcohol - Organooxygen compound - Organofluoride - Alkyl halide - Alkyl fluoride - Alcohol - Aliphatic acyclic compound |
| Description | This compound belongs to the class of organic compounds known as fluorohydrins. These are alcohols substituted by a fluorine atom at a saturated carbon atom otherwise bearing only hydrogen or hydrocarbyl groups. |

| Solubility | Not miscible or difficult to mix in water. |
|---|---|
| Refractive Index | 1.3 |
| Flash Point(°F) | 77 °F |
| Flash Point(°C) | 25°C(lit.) |
| Boil Point(°C) | 96-97 °C |
| Molecular Weight | 200.050 g/mol |
| XLogP3 | 1.900 |
| Hydrogen Bond Donor Count | 1 |
| Hydrogen Bond Acceptor Count | 8 |
| Rotatable Bond Count | 2 |
| Exact Mass | 200.007 Da |
| Monoisotopic Mass | 200.007 Da |
| Topological Polar Surface Area | 20.200 Ų |
| Heavy Atom Count | 12 |
| Formal Charge | 0 |
| Complexity | 159.000 |
| Isotope Atom Count | 0 |
| Defined Atom Stereocenter Count | 0 |
| Undefined Atom Stereocenter Count | 0 |
| Defined Bond Stereocenter Count | 0 |
| Undefined Bond Stereocenter Count | 0 |
| The total count of all stereochemical bonds | 0 |
| Covalently-Bonded Unit Count | 1 |
